Output 58369e08bf0f3d2d5cdc63cc70f16aacb595e2918fba2d6cc06899c03af2db24:0

value
17538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210aa07c5ee771a50a826c3d151497a56e0a2a1f OP_EQUAL
address
34hixF6vi5oJrqGEWdE3v5bVRjhybaSNpd
transaction
58369e08bf0f3d2d5cdc63cc70f16aacb595e2918fba2d6cc06899c03af2db24
spent
true